From 9fbf709634fa0f103f670d880474a51076da155e Mon Sep 17 00:00:00 2001 From: =?utf8?q?Sven=20Sch=C3=B6ling?= Date: Thu, 22 Oct 2009 16:50:46 +0200 Subject: [PATCH] todo strict --- bin/mozilla/todo.pl | 25 ++++++++++++++++--------- 1 file changed, 16 insertions(+), 9 deletions(-) diff --git a/bin/mozilla/todo.pl b/bin/mozilla/todo.pl index 8f09fee5a..db482fa21 100644 --- a/bin/mozilla/todo.pl +++ b/bin/mozilla/todo.pl @@ -29,8 +29,12 @@ use SL::TODO; +use strict; + sub create_todo_list { - $lxdebug->enter_sub(); + $main::lxdebug->enter_sub(); + + my $form = $main::form; my %params = @_; my $postfix = '_login' if ($params{login_screen}); @@ -38,7 +42,7 @@ sub create_todo_list { my %todo_cfg = TODO->get_user_config('login' => $form->{login}); if ($params{login_screen} && !$todo_cfg{show_after_login}) { - $lxdebug->leave_sub(); + $main::lxdebug->leave_sub(); return ''; } @@ -50,13 +54,16 @@ sub create_todo_list { @todo_items = grep { $_ } @todo_items; $todo_list = join("", @todo_items); - $lxdebug->leave_sub(); + $main::lxdebug->leave_sub(); return $todo_list; } sub show_todo_list { - $lxdebug->enter_sub(); + $main::lxdebug->enter_sub(); + + my $form = $main::form; + my $locale = $main::locale; $form->{todo_list} = create_todo_list(); $form->{title} = $locale->text('TODO list'); @@ -64,29 +71,29 @@ sub show_todo_list { $form->header(); print $form->parse_html_template('todo/show_todo_list'); - $lxdebug->leave_sub(); + $main::lxdebug->leave_sub(); } sub todo_list_follow_ups { - $lxdebug->enter_sub(); + $main::lxdebug->enter_sub(); require "bin/mozilla/fu.pl"; my $content = report_for_todo_list(); - $lxdebug->leave_sub(); + $main::lxdebug->leave_sub(); return $content; } sub todo_list_overdue_sales_quotations { - $lxdebug->enter_sub(); + $main::lxdebug->enter_sub(); require "bin/mozilla/oe.pl"; my $content = report_for_todo_list(); - $lxdebug->leave_sub(); + $main::lxdebug->leave_sub(); return $content; } -- 2.20.1